- 2ask "The 2ask
Awards uses a five-star judging system for reviewing sites. Speed and ease of use, design,
quality of content, timeliness, and the level of interactivity and use of technology are
all equal considerations, representing one star each" This site started out as a
directory of internet tools, grew to a directory of more than 1000 search sites, and now
lists and rates sites on it's own.
- Aliweb "...ALIWEB
proposes that people just keep track of the services they provide, in such a way that
automatic programs can simply pick up their descriptions, and combine them into a
searchable database. Because automatic programs cannot understand natural language, these
descriptions will have to be written in a concise and standard format. " This is
large UK database of web sites, but to include your site it requires you to put a specific
file in a specific area of your server, and follow its form exactly. There are far easier
sites to submit to...
- Four11 White Page Directory "Internet's
largest white page directory with over 10 Million listings. The best way to search for
someone's e-mail address or Web page." Chances are, you are already listed here.
If you register, you will get more access, and can personalize your listing. This is a
great way for people to find you.
- Galaxy "To
find the right place in Galaxy for your information, you can: Start at the Galaxy home
page and work your way down the topics, Search Galaxy Pages for a page which contains
information similar to yours..." This catalog does a good job of pointing out
links to by WWW, Gopher, and Telnet sites.
- The HUGE List "If your browser
supports forms, please fill out our Surfers Survey after you have a look around. "
A listing of links, sorted by catagory, with no discriptions or other clues of value.
- INFOMINE "Welcome to
University of California, Riverside's INFOMINE. Leave a email to suggest a resource that
might be added. If you site has resources of relevance to faculty, students, and
research staff at the university level they should be listed here.
- JumpCity "Please
tell us who created it, who will benefit from using it, what it contains, how often it is
updated, and any other information you'd care to include that would be of interest to
potential users of your site." A database of Web Site reviews.
- Starting Point "Submissions
are added to our "New Sites" section on the day they are received--in one of our
12 categories." Beware their Limit: 160 Characters for your discription. Lines
that don't fit their box format are broken in mid word.
- Switchboard "Find over 10
million businesses across the U.S.A. for free. Whether or not they're on the web. Day or
night with immediate results." This is a great search engine for finding
friends, and folks you went to school with. What limits it's business use is someone would
have to know your business name before they could find you. A basic listing is free and
includes the following: Business Name (up to 30 characters) Street Address City State ZIP
Code Phone Number Fax Number (optional) Toll-free Number (optional) Category Information
- TheYellowPages.com "Over
1,000 places to advertise your products, services or website for almost zero cost or even
free!" Lists about 1,451 links, making it small by some yellow page listings.
- The WWW
Virtual Library "Please mail to the following addresses to add new
documents to the World-Wide Web Virtual Library."This is a list of more than 200
virtual libraries. Find the group that your site would be of interest to and contact them
through this page.
